Position Responsibilities:
Toolmaker:
Perform set-up and maintenance of tooling, ensuring first piece quality submission.
Document tool history and setup information according to established processes.
Alert supervisors regarding the need for machine and tool maintenance on production tooling.
Fabricate tools, components, fixtures, and gauges as directed by area supervisors or technical leads.
Collaborate with the New Tool Group on the introduction of new tools into production areas.
Assist in standardizing tooling component inventory.
Provide assistance in the development of project/tool estimates (quotes).
Assist department set-up associates in solving problems and issues with tool set-up and production running.
Assist company managers on all Metal Stamping and Four slide projects.
Alert supervisors regarding updates and corrections needed on job travelers for operation changes/additions.
Assist in the training of apprentices.

Qualifications:
Education/Experience:
Minimum 5 years' experience in Component/Tooling Fabrication, Trouble Shooting Tooling, and Repairing Tooling.
Experience in set-up and troubleshooting of Production Stamping Equipment 60T-330T in an Automatic Power Press Production Department.
Knowledge of WINTRESS CONTROL and Fein Blank.
Completion of CT-approved journeyperson apprenticeship program.
Ability to read and understand blueprints and geometric dimensioning and tolerancing (GDT) for production manufacturing.
Working knowledge and practical experience with statistical process control in production environments, with a progressive stamping background required.
Familiarity with ISO quality standards and experience with statistical process control in a production environment.
Familiarity with Medical and Aerospace (ISO13485 & AS9100) working environments.
Understanding of Manufacturing Engineering, Quality Engineering, and Lean manufacturing principles.
Experience with production standards, cost of quality, and manufacturing methods.
